What Is Trenchless Sewer Line Repair?
When you have actually got backed-up sewers and also clogged main drain lines, it can damage your residential or commercial property and also leave it with a nasty stench. Most awful of all, it is a significant carcinogen. Luckily, trenchless pipelining can involve your rescue as this sewage system repair work approach is non-invasive and extremely efficient. Unlike the god old days where plumbing technicians needed to dig large holes to find the issue, they currently take advantage of technology.
Today's certified plumbings dig little holes on the ground for a camera evaluation to find the sewer line problems. After, they insert a slim epoxy-reliner, which is healed in position, leaving a brand-new pipeline within the old pipe. Why Trenchless Pipe Lining Is The Best Sewer Line Solution


Sewer pipes cannot last forever. Pipes made of materials like cast iron, galvanized steel, and clay will develop a buildup of corrosion over time, which often leads to cracks.


Tree roots that grow through such cracks in search of water are likely to cause drain buildups, which can be a nightmare.


In the past, digging up the damaged pipe and replacing it with a new one was the only option. Apart from requiring a significant amount of time, this process often led to the destruction of lawns and floors.


The pipelining process explained


The inside of a sewer line needs cleaning and repair if it cracks due to corrosion and tree root intrusion. Using mechanical cutters to clean removes the buildup of roots and corrosion, ensuring cured-in-place-pipe (CIPP), an epoxy liner, adheres to the damaged pipe.


After the pipe is clean, the epoxy saturates a felt liner cut on the outside so that the two-part epoxy adheres to the tube’s inner side. The adhesion makes it impossible for water to flow between the damaged host pipe and liner.


Stops Leaks and Prevents Root Intrusion


Nu Flow molds to the host pipe’s diameter, creating a seamless pipe within and sealing every gap, which eliminates the possibility of future root intrusion.


Water usually seeps out below properties and into landscapes or underground structures whenever sewer lines have separations, cracks, or root intrusions.


This uncontrolled seepage is sure to compromise the drainage system, and this will most likely result in sinkholes and structural issues. Fortunately, a trenchless sewer repair is quite effective when it comes to eliminating this problem.


Increased Flow


Cured-in-place-pipes increase flow because the cured pipes are smoother than those made of every other material, clay, cast iron, and concrete included.


Calcification deposits do not adhere to the epoxy-lined surface of the pipe, which translates to unimpeded flow as well as significant reduction of future blockage from regular use.
